II. What is TSLAB? How Does It Differ from Buying TSLA Stock?

TSLAB is an on-chain tokenized asset belonging to the bStocks series introduced by Binance in 2026. It is structurally issued by BTech Holdings Limited and represents:

  • An on-chain mapped version of underlying Tesla (TSLA) equity.

2.1 What Exactly is bStocks?

  • A bStock is an on-chain receipt representing a real-world financial asset.
  • It is not the physical stock itself.
  • It functions strictly as a tokenized security wrapper.
  • The official definition is critical here: bStocks $\neq$ Common Stocks or Corporate Shares.

2.2 The Core Structure of TSLAB

  • It is backed 1:1 by underlying TSLA shares.
  • The underlying equities are held in custody by compliant institutional entities such as Alpaca.
  • It supports native, fluid on-chain transfers and peer-to-peer trading.
  • It allows for the physical redemption of actual equity positions under specific, regulated conditions.

2.3 TSLAB vs. TSLA Stock vs. Perpetual Contracts

Comparing TSLAB to Directly Purchasing TSLA Stock

  • Advantages: It completely bypasses the need for a US stock account, unlocks continuous 24/7 liquidity, and boasts an incredibly low financial barrier to entry.
  • Disadvantages: It does not grant genuine corporate voting rights, does not confer direct legal ownership of the underlying company shares, and relies heavily on the structural integrity of the issuing institution.

Comparing TSLAB to Perpetual Contracts

  • Perpetual Contracts: These are defined by high leverage, high liquidation risks, and ongoing funding rates that can aggressively eat into capital costs over time.
  • TSLAB: This vehicle has absolutely no liquidation mechanism. It behaves like a spot asset, making it far better suited for long-term holders seeking clean, non-leveraged asset exposure.

3.2 The Oracle Price Feed Mechanism

TSLAB depends entirely on decentralized oracle systems to ensure accuracy:

  • They continuously synchronize the on-chain price with the live traditional market price of TSLA.
  • They preserve structural equilibrium for on-chain assets.
  • They utilize mathematical smoothing to prevent erratic price de-pegging.

However, mild deviations can still manifest in the market:

  • Premium: Occurs when localized on-chain demand aggressively outpaces supply.
  • Discount: Occurs during brief moments of insufficient localized on-chain liquidity.

VI. The Core Risks of TSLAB

  • 6.1 Product Structural Risk: You do not hold legally registered shares of TSLA on Wall Street. You are structurally exposed to the counterparty credit risk of the issuing vehicle.
  • 6.2 Price Deviation Risk: Oracle latency or thin localized on-chain liquidity pools can lead to brief trading spreads or premiums/discounts relative to the legacy stock market.
  • 6.3 Regulatory Grey Area: Tokenized real-world securities face an evolving, inconsistent patch of international regulations that vary significantly by country.
  • 6.4 Liquidity Slippage Risk: Because tokenized stocks are still in an early-stage adoption phase, executing large block orders can incur higher slippage compared to traditional high-volume equity markets.
  • 6.5 Broad Macroeconomic Risk: TSLAB remains deeply tethered to broader US equity market cycles, interest rate changes, and global risk-asset sentiment.

VII. FAQ

Q1: Is TSLAB a real stock?

No, it is a tokenized on-chain asset engineered to track and mirror the economic exposure of TSLA stock.

Q2: Do I receive corporate dividends?

Any economic distributions are typically factored directly into the token's structural value accumulation; it does not yield traditional direct brokerage dividend payouts.

Q3: Can I redeem my TSLAB for physical TSLA stock?

Physical redemption pathways exist under specific institutional criteria, provided the execution aligns with standard market hours and issuer rules.

Q4: Is TSLAB safe to hold?

Its safety is bound to the institutional custody and smart contract frameworks of the issuer. It should not be viewed as identical to direct custody within a traditional registered brokerage.

Q5: Is it a viable option for long-term investing?

Yes, it is a highly efficient vehicle for long-term accumulation, provided the investor thoroughly understands and accepts the structural risks of on-chain real-world assets (RWAs).
